ADNOC confirms Abu Dhabi fuel station fees

Motorists have to pay to have an attendant fill up their tanks

Abu Dhabi motorists will play Dhs10 to have a fuel attendant fill up their cars, it’s been confirmed.
Fuel giants Adnoc first mooted plans to charge for the service in April, but it has taken some time to iron out the exact details.
But the charge will be applicable from June 30, the company announced yesterday (June 26).
Motorists will have the option to fill up for themselves without the help of an attendant, which will not cost extra.
The premium and self-serve services will be rolled out to other stations in the country in the coming weeks.
When the news was announced, some motorists expressed fears they did not know how to fill their own fuel tanks or that the Abu Dhabi heat would make the process uncomfortable.
But others said they were used to doing it for themselves in their home countries across the world.

Adnoc will be providing Smart Tags free of charge for the first 200,000 motorists in a bid to simplify the changes.
